Output 81d359bd1cd613ae56ba1c6ddbe388ee1bdeb5514a88e5128b9d7bbc8bb10d2a:1

value
587997
script pubkey
OP_0 OP_PUSHBYTES_20 75f4b17759cf0f5d1fafeb89a196a62071a243b4
address
bc1qwh6tza6eeu8468a0awy6r94xypc6ysa5lwdlzh
transaction
81d359bd1cd613ae56ba1c6ddbe388ee1bdeb5514a88e5128b9d7bbc8bb10d2a
spent
true